[python] 파이썬으로 이미지 흑백 처리하기
이미지 처리는 데이터 분석 및 인공지능 등 여러 분야에서 중요한 역할을 합니다. 특히 파이썬의 이미지 처리 라이브러리를 사용하면 간단하게 이미지를 흑백으로 변환할 수 있습니다. 이번 글에서는 Pillow 라이브러리를 사용하여 이미지를 흑백으로 처리하는 방법을 알아보겠습니다.
Pillow 라이브러리 설치
먼저, Pillow 라이브러리를 설치해야 합니다. 아래의 명령어를 사용하여 설치할 수 있습니다.
pip install pillow
이미지 흑백으로 변환하기
Pillow 라이브러리를 사용하여 이미지를 흑백으로 변환하는 예제 코드는 아래와 같습니다.
from PIL import Image
# 이미지 열기
image = Image.open('input.jpg')
# 이미지를 흑백으로 변환
bw_image = image.convert('L')
# 변환된 이미지 저장
bw_image.save('output.jpg')
위 코드에서 Image.open
을 통해 이미지를 열고, convert
를 통해 이미지를 흑백으로 변환할 수 있습니다. 마지막으로 save
를 사용하여 변환된 이미지를 저장할 수 있습니다.
위 코드를 실행하면 output.jpg
파일이 생성되고, 해당 이미지는 흑백으로 처리된 이미지가 될 것입니다.
파이썬을 사용하여 이미지를 흑백으로 처리하는 방법을 알아보았습니다. Pillow 라이브러리를 사용하면 간단하게 이미지 처리를 할 수 있으니, 참고하시기 바랍니다.
참고 자료
- Pillow 공식 문서: Python Imaging Library (PIL) and Pillow documentation